9 cybersecurity tips to protect your business
Blog post from Zapier
As a small business owner, it's crucial to prioritize security to protect revenue, time, and reputation from cyberattacks. Common types of attacks include phishing, RAT, keylogger, shoulder surfing, malware attack, Man-in-the-Middle attack, and others. To secure infrastructure, employees can take steps such as not leaving their computers unattended, using a virtual private network (VPN) when connecting to public Wi-Fi, using a privacy screen, clicking on unknown links with caution, keeping everything up-to-date, using full-disk encryption, creating regular backups, using strong passwords, and enabling two-factor authentication. By implementing these measures, small businesses can significantly reduce their risk of falling victim to cyberattacks and protect sensitive information.
